简介: Black food is American food. Chef and writer Stephen Satterfield traces the delicious, moving throughlines from Africa to Texas in this docuseries.
简介: A top secret experiment intended to produce a superhuman has gone terribly wrong. Now the creators, trapped in a remote desert outpost, are being pu